Given the average property tax on a three bedroom home in a certain community modelled by the equation T(x) =20x²+40x+600, the rate at which the property tax is increasing with respect to time in 2008 can be derived by solving for the function T'(x) at x=0
T'(x) = 2(20)x¹ + 40x° + 0
T'(x) = 40x+40
At x = 0,
T'(0) = 40(0)+40
T'(0) = 40
Hence the property tax was increasing at a rate of 40dollars with respect to the initial year (2008).
b) There are 4 years between 2008 and 2012. To know how much that the tax change between the years 2008 and 2012, we will find T(4) - T(0)
Given T(x) =20x²+40x+600
T(4) =20(4)²+40(4)+600
T(4) = 320+160+600
T(4) = 1080 dollars
Also T(0) =20(0)²+40(0)+600
T(0) = 0+0+600
T(0)= 600 dollars
T(4) - T(0) = 1080 - 600
T(4) - T(0) = 480 dollars
Hence, the tax has changed by $480 between 2008 and 2012
